Output 2933146c907996cc5409261409b3c0faaa6eea74f36b53d6c6187bb7354dcbc5:19

value
57934707
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6efefb76c20a1f630680a73151e9ba2383ad2626 OP_EQUAL
address
MJ2421bFcPMd4x3gpFkjxWiGgFEUR1v6BJ
transaction
2933146c907996cc5409261409b3c0faaa6eea74f36b53d6c6187bb7354dcbc5
spent
true